Stuffed Shells Recipe

Ingredients
1 package jumbo shells
4 cups (32 oz.) ricotta cheese
2 cups (8 oz.) shredded mozzarella cheese
1/2 cup grated parmesan cheese
1 Tbsp. minced onion
1/2 tsp. salt
1 Tbsp. parsley
1/4 tsp. ground black pepper
1/8 tsp. nutmeg
2 eggs
3 cups (about 26 oz.) spaghetti sauce (can use jar or homemade marinara)

Preheat oven to 375. Cook pasta according to package instructions. Run cold water over cooked shells until filling is ready. 

In medium bowl, combine cheeses, eggs, parsley, salt, pepper, onion and nutmeg. In a 13x9 baking dish (I always use Pyrex), spread 1/2 cup of sauce. Fill shells with cheese mix and place over first layer of sauce. 

Once dish is full, add another layer of sauce and sprinkle leftover mozzarella and parmesan cheese on top. Cover with foil and bake for 35 minutes. Makes 8-10 servings.
